CIMA+ Logo

CIMA+

System Integrator (Renewable)

Posted 8 Days Ago
Be an Early Applicant
In-Office
Guelph, ON
Mid level
In-Office
Guelph, ON
Mid level
The System Integrator will program and develop PLC/SCADA systems, work on renewable energy projects, ensure compliance, and provide client support.
The summary above was generated by AI
Company Description

Welcome to a place where people are at the heart of everything we do.  

Welcome to people with an inspiring vision and who seek stimulating challenges. At CIMA+, you’ll find a place where you’ll have many opportunities to learn and develop while working on engaging projects.  

We are a firm 100% owned by its employees and we value a collaborative and entrepreneurial mindset. You will have the flexibility to manage your work on your own terms and define what work-life balance means to you.  

When you join CIMA+, we welcome you to a place that you can call home.

Job Description

Eramosa, a CIMA+ Company, is a vibrant, growing consulting engineering firm with offices in Guelph, Calgary, Toronto, and London dedicated to developing long-lasting relationships with our clients based on trust, mutual respect, integrity, and technical excellence. We are a leader in our field and strive to build our team of dedicated professionals around these core values.

We are seeking a dedicated System Integrator (SI) to join our team on a full-time basis. This position could be based out of our Guelph, Toronto, Mississauga, Burlington, London or Bowmanville offices. 

The ideal candidate will have substantial experience with:

  • PAC/PLC/RPU/RTU/DCS programming across various platforms, including, Schneider Modicon, Allen-Bradley, and GE.
  • RTACs and Data Concentrators across various platforms including SEL and NovaTech.
  • Experience with SCADA/HMI programming on platforms such as Inductive Automation Ignition (Perspective & Vision), Wonderware InTouch, GE Proficy iFix, VTscada.
  • Valuable project experience includes applications in Solar PV, Wind Generation, BESS systems, Energy Management Systems, and Battery Management Systems.
  • Understanding/experience with NERC CIP compliance requirements for low, medium, high impact levels and how that affects a Control System.

Key Responsibilities:

  • Develop client/server communication strategies using industry standard protocols such as DNP3, Modbus, OPC-UA, IEC61850, mirrored bits.
  • Perform PLC, RTAC, RTU and SCADA programming, Factory Acceptance Tests (FAT), Site Acceptance Tests (SAT), site startup, commissioning, training, troubleshooting, and provide ongoing support.
  • Interpret control system schematics and develop Process Control Narratives and I/O Lists.
  • Prepare I/O lists and tag summaries based on vendor equipment cut-sheets
  • Contribute to system integration projects and collaborate closely with the team to ensure successful implementation and client satisfaction.

Qualifications

Qualifications

  • More than 3 years of experience in System Integration and SCADA development/programming.
  • Proficiency in PAC/PLC/RPU/RTU/DCS programming.
  • Proficiency in SCADA/HMI programming including web based user interface development
  • Proficiency in RTAC/Data  concentrator programming.
  • Proficiency in IEC61131 programming standards
  • Peripheral project experience includes exposure to ADMS or DERMS platforms and distributed power generation systems.
  • Peripheral skills include networking experience (modify/adjust Layer 3 switches), expansion of existing managed networks following established design guidelines, modification of firewalls/security appliances, modification and management of virtualized servers such as ESXi or HyperV
  • Experience with Python and a basic understanding of RDBMS development (MySQL, SQL, SQL Server Reporting Services)
  • Educational background in Control Systems, Engineering/Technology, or Computer Programming.
  • Strong command of English, both written and verbal.
  • Ability to complete tasks efficiently and independently while contributing effectively to a team environment.
  • Excellent organizational and time management skills.
  • Office setting as well as site visits to client facilities as required which can at times require hard hats, safety boots, and other personal protective equipment.
  • Some travel is required.
  • Valid Drivers license and access to reliable transportation.

Additional Information

At CIMA+, we recognize the richness and diversity of each individual’s experience. Compensation for this role is therefore based on the candidate’s experience, skills, and qualifications, while maintaining internal equity. The level and associated salary may vary depending on the candidate’s profile.

CIMA+ uses an applicant tracking system that includes an automated match score feature. However, this score is not used to screen, assess, or select applicants. All hiring decisions are made through human review.

Ethics and integrity are fundamental values at CIMA+. That is why we are committed to ensuring equal access to resources and opportunities for candidates, regardless of their identity (race, ethnicity, colour, religion, gender, age, disability, sexual orientation, gender identity or expression, socio-economic status or background, etc.).​

In keeping with the principles of employment equity, we encourage all applications, including, but not limited to, those from women, Indigenous people, people with disabilities and visible minorities. We also encourage candidates to complete the self-identification form when applying for employment.​

Accommodations are available on request. Your Business Partner will process your request.

Find out about The CIMA+ advantage - CIMA+.

Top Skills

Allen-Bradley
Data Concentrators
Dcs Programming
Dnp3
Ge
Ge Proficy Ifix
Hmi Programming
Iec61850
Inductive Automation Ignition
Modbus
MySQL
Novatech
Opc-Ua
Pac
Plc
Python
Rpu
Rtacs
Rtu
Scada
Schneider Modicon
Sel
SQL
Sql Server Reporting Services
Vtscada
Wonderware Intouch

Similar Jobs

8 Days Ago
In-Office
London, ON, CAN
Mid level
Mid level
Consulting
The role involves programming PAC/PLC systems, SCADA systems, and performing site acceptance tests. It requires collaboration on integration projects and client interaction while ensuring compliance and successful implementation.
Top Skills: Allen-BradleyData ConcentratorsDcsDnp3GeHmiIec61131Iec61850ModbusMySQLOpc-UaPacPlcPythonRpuRtacRtuScadaSchneider ModiconSQLSql Server Reporting Services
An Hour Ago
In-Office
Toronto, ON, CAN
Mid level
Mid level
Food • Retail • Agriculture • Manufacturing
The Associate Innovation Manager at McCain Foods drives innovation initiatives, develops a 3-year product pipeline, leads cross-functional teams, and analyzes consumer insights for new product launches.
Top Skills: ExcelMicrosoft Office Suite (WordOutlookPowerpoint)
An Hour Ago
Remote or Hybrid
2 Locations
Junior
Junior
Artificial Intelligence • Cloud • Sales • Security • Software • Cybersecurity • Data Privacy
The Software Sales Executive will sell Identity Security Solutions in the Public Sector, exceed revenue goals, develop business plans, and provide tailored customer service while collaborating with partners and internal teams.
Top Skills: Salesforce

What you need to know about the Toronto Tech Scene

Although home to some of the biggest names in tech, including Google, Microsoft and Amazon, Toronto has established itself as one of the largest startup ecosystems in the world. And with over 2,000 startups — more than 30 percent of the country's total startups — Toronto continues to attract new businesses. Be it helping entrepreneurs manage their finances, simplifying business operations by automating payroll or assisting pharmaceutical companies in launching new drugs, the city's tech scene is just getting started.

Sign up now Access later

Create Free Account

Please log in or sign up to report this job.

Create Free Account